| K&K Design has been
teaching Web Design since 1999. Our philosophy is based on a checklist
of traits. We believe all good websites have common elements even
though their designs are different.
- Good brand recognition
- Ease of navigation is clear and consistent
- Main message/Tag line is clear and central to
design
- Highlighted main topics/features
- Good color balance and color scheme
